Marilyn spent $196 on concert tickets and Jocelyn spent $140. All the tickets cost

the same amount and each girl bought more than one ticket. You have $35. Can you
afford to buy a ticket?

Answer: yes

Step-by-step explanation:

The greatest common factor of 196 and 140 is 28. The ticket is $28 and thats less than $35, so you can afford to buy a ticket. Also 196/28 = 7 and 140/28 = 5, and thats more than one ticket. So yes, you can afford to buy a ticket.
